Output 2d952295fad522057d343a1e2e2c61c4e68f41dbcb0fcc3530f43cdac44bed4e:1

value
90389
script pubkey
OP_0 OP_PUSHBYTES_20 485854812a5f3d0262f6c3b8062d605b891073ae
address
bc1qfpv9fqf2tu7sychkcwuqvttqtwy3quawr3ux9t
transaction
2d952295fad522057d343a1e2e2c61c4e68f41dbcb0fcc3530f43cdac44bed4e
confirmations
328529
spent
true